WebMay 22, 2024 · A negative PET scan can still mean there is cancer. There are some tumors which do not show up on the PET scan. Additionally, some tumors are too small. While others are located in areas of the body which obscure the tumors. These are areas which are normally hot in the body. Therefore, any suspicion for cancer does not end with a … WebNot all cancers show up on a PET scan. PET scan results are often used with other imaging and lab test results. Other tests are often needed to find out whether an area that collected a lot of radioactive material is non-cancerous (benign) or cancerous (malignant). Can cancer be missed on a PET scan?
